Quick Overview
- 1#1: BigTime - Comprehensive time tracking, expense management, and invoicing platform designed specifically for consulting and professional services firms.
- 2#2: Accelo - All-in-one professional services automation tool for consultants handling projects, time tracking, billing, and client management.
- 3#3: Kantata - Resource planning and project management software with advanced billing and profitability tracking for consulting teams.
- 4#4: Harvest - Simple time tracking and invoicing app that helps consultants log hours, track expenses, and generate professional invoices.
- 5#5: FreshBooks - Cloud accounting software optimized for freelancers and consultants with automated invoicing, time tracking, and expense management.
- 6#6: QuickBooks Online - Robust accounting solution featuring customizable invoicing, time tracking, and financial reporting for consulting businesses.
- 7#7: Toggl Track - Intuitive time tracking tool with built-in invoicing and reporting to streamline billing for independent consultants.
- 8#8: Bill4Time - Legal and consulting billing software that tracks time, manages expenses, and automates invoicing workflows.
- 9#9: TimeSolv - Cloud-based billing and practice management for consultants and professionals with trust accounting and reporting.
- 10#10: Zoho Invoice - Free online invoicing tool with time tracking and multi-currency support ideal for small consulting operations.
Tools were evaluated based on functionality (including time tracking, expense management, and invoicing), user experience, reliability, and overall value, with an emphasis on adaptability to consulting workflows of all sizes.
Comparison Table
Navigating consultant billing software can be complex, but this comparison table simplifies the process by breaking down top tools like BigTime, Accelo, Kantata, Harvest, FreshBooks, and more. Readers will explore key features, pricing models, and ideal uses, empowering them to identify the best fit for their practice’s unique needs.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| BigTime Comprehensive time tracking, expense management, and invoicing platform designed specifically for consulting and professional services firms. | enterprise | 9.5/10 | 9.7/10 | 9.1/10 | 9.3/10 |
| 2 | Accelo All-in-one professional services automation tool for consultants handling projects, time tracking, billing, and client management. | enterprise | 8.7/10 | 9.2/10 | 7.8/10 | 8.3/10 |
| 3 | Kantata Resource planning and project management software with advanced billing and profitability tracking for consulting teams. | enterprise | 8.6/10 | 9.2/10 | 7.8/10 | 8.1/10 |
| 4 | Harvest Simple time tracking and invoicing app that helps consultants log hours, track expenses, and generate professional invoices. | specialized | 8.4/10 | 8.0/10 | 9.2/10 | 8.1/10 |
| 5 | FreshBooks Cloud accounting software optimized for freelancers and consultants with automated invoicing, time tracking, and expense management. | specialized | 8.7/10 | 8.5/10 | 9.4/10 | 8.2/10 |
| 6 | QuickBooks Online Robust accounting solution featuring customizable invoicing, time tracking, and financial reporting for consulting businesses. | enterprise | 8.2/10 | 8.5/10 | 8.0/10 | 7.5/10 |
| 7 | Toggl Track Intuitive time tracking tool with built-in invoicing and reporting to streamline billing for independent consultants. | specialized | 8.0/10 | 7.5/10 | 9.5/10 | 8.5/10 |
| 8 | Bill4Time Legal and consulting billing software that tracks time, manages expenses, and automates invoicing workflows. | specialized | 7.6/10 | 7.8/10 | 7.4/10 | 8.1/10 |
| 9 | TimeSolv Cloud-based billing and practice management for consultants and professionals with trust accounting and reporting. | specialized | 7.8/10 | 8.3/10 | 7.2/10 | 7.6/10 |
| 10 | Zoho Invoice Free online invoicing tool with time tracking and multi-currency support ideal for small consulting operations. | other | 8.4/10 | 8.5/10 | 9.2/10 | 9.5/10 |
Comprehensive time tracking, expense management, and invoicing platform designed specifically for consulting and professional services firms.
All-in-one professional services automation tool for consultants handling projects, time tracking, billing, and client management.
Resource planning and project management software with advanced billing and profitability tracking for consulting teams.
Simple time tracking and invoicing app that helps consultants log hours, track expenses, and generate professional invoices.
Cloud accounting software optimized for freelancers and consultants with automated invoicing, time tracking, and expense management.
Robust accounting solution featuring customizable invoicing, time tracking, and financial reporting for consulting businesses.
Intuitive time tracking tool with built-in invoicing and reporting to streamline billing for independent consultants.
Legal and consulting billing software that tracks time, manages expenses, and automates invoicing workflows.
Cloud-based billing and practice management for consultants and professionals with trust accounting and reporting.
Free online invoicing tool with time tracking and multi-currency support ideal for small consulting operations.
BigTime
enterpriseComprehensive time tracking, expense management, and invoicing platform designed specifically for consulting and professional services firms.
Capacity Planning Dashboard with AI-driven forecasting for optimal resource allocation and billable utilization prediction
BigTime is a robust professional services automation (PSA) platform designed specifically for consultant billing, offering seamless time and expense tracking, project management, and automated invoicing. It enables firms to capture every billable hour accurately through mobile apps and web interfaces, while providing real-time profitability insights and resource utilization forecasting. With deep integrations to accounting tools like QuickBooks and NetSuite, it streamlines the entire billing lifecycle from time entry to payment collection.
Pros
- Comprehensive time/expense tracking with mobile-first design for on-the-go logging
- Advanced reporting and dashboards for profitability analysis and forecasting
- Seamless integrations with major accounting software for automated billing
Cons
- Initial setup and customization require some training
- Pricing scales quickly for larger teams with advanced features
- Mobile app lacks some desktop-level reporting capabilities
Best For
Mid-to-large consulting firms and professional services teams focused on maximizing billable utilization and streamlining invoicing.
Pricing
Quote-based pricing starting at ~$10/user/month for Essentials plan, up to $40+/user/month for Elite with advanced features; annual contracts recommended.
Accelo
enterpriseAll-in-one professional services automation tool for consultants handling projects, time tracking, billing, and client management.
Smart Practice Automation that unifies sales pipelines, project delivery, and billing into automated, interconnected workflows
Accelo is a comprehensive professional services automation (PSA) platform tailored for consultancies, agencies, and service-based businesses. It integrates CRM, project management, time tracking, scheduling, invoicing, and billing into a single system to streamline the entire client lifecycle. With automated workflows and real-time profitability insights, it excels in consultant billing by enabling accurate time-based invoicing, retainers, and expense tracking.
Pros
- All-in-one PSA suite covering sales, projects, time tracking, and billing seamlessly
- Advanced automation for workflows, retainers, and recurring billing
- Robust reporting with real-time profitability and resource utilization insights
Cons
- Steep learning curve due to extensive features and customization options
- Pricing can be high for very small teams or solo consultants
- Mobile app lacks some desktop functionalities
Best For
Mid-sized consulting firms and agencies needing an integrated platform for end-to-end project delivery and billing management.
Pricing
Starts at $39/user/month (Basic, billed annually), with Plus ($69/user/month), Advanced ($99/user/month), and custom Enterprise plans.
Kantata
enterpriseResource planning and project management software with advanced billing and profitability tracking for consulting teams.
AI-driven Intelligent Insights for predictive resource allocation and profitability forecasting
Kantata is a comprehensive professional services automation (PSA) platform tailored for consulting firms, offering end-to-end management of projects, resources, time tracking, expenses, and billing. It automates consultant billing processes with features like milestone-based invoicing, rate cards, and revenue recognition. The software provides real-time financial insights and forecasting to optimize profitability and cash flow.
Pros
- Advanced resource capacity planning and forecasting
- Seamless time/expense tracking integrated with invoicing
- Strong integrations with ERP/accounting systems like NetSuite and QuickBooks
Cons
- Steep learning curve for non-enterprise users
- Pricing can be prohibitive for small firms
- Occasional performance lags with large datasets
Best For
Mid-to-large consulting firms requiring integrated PSA for billing, resource management, and project profitability.
Pricing
Custom quote-based pricing; starts around $39/user/month for Team plan, up to $59+/user/month for enterprise features (billed annually).
Harvest
specializedSimple time tracking and invoicing app that helps consultants log hours, track expenses, and generate professional invoices.
Smart time tracking reminders and scheduling that ensure comprehensive and accurate billable hour capture
Harvest is a user-friendly time tracking and invoicing platform tailored for freelancers, agencies, and consultants. It enables precise time logging against projects and clients via desktop timers, mobile apps, and reminders, with automatic conversion of tracked time into customizable invoices. The tool also supports expense tracking, basic reporting, and seamless integrations with accounting software like QuickBooks and payment processors like Stripe.
Pros
- Intuitive time tracking with cross-device timers, scheduling, and nudges for accurate logging
- Seamless invoicing directly from time entries, supporting multiple formats and payments
- Robust integrations with 100+ apps including QuickBooks, Stripe, and Asana
Cons
- Per-user pricing can become expensive for larger consulting teams
- Lacks advanced project management, CRM, or retainer billing features
- Reporting is solid but basic, often requiring exports for deeper analysis
Best For
Freelance consultants and small-to-medium agencies prioritizing simple hourly time tracking and invoicing without complex project management needs.
Pricing
Free for 1 user (2 projects); Pro at $12/user/month (billed annually); Enterprise custom.
FreshBooks
specializedCloud accounting software optimized for freelancers and consultants with automated invoicing, time tracking, and expense management.
Project-based time tracking that automatically generates billable invoices from logged hours
FreshBooks is a cloud-based invoicing and accounting software tailored for freelancers, consultants, and small service-based businesses. It streamlines billing through customizable invoices, time tracking, expense management, and project-based profitability tracking. For consultants, it excels at converting billable hours into invoices, accepting online payments, and sending automated reminders, making client billing efficient and professional.
Pros
- Highly intuitive interface with drag-and-drop invoicing
- Seamless time tracking and expense logging tied to projects
- Integrated payment processing with QuickBooks and Stripe support
Cons
- Limited advanced reporting and analytics compared to enterprise tools
- Pricing scales steeply based on client volume, not users
- Lacks double-entry accounting and inventory management
Best For
Solo consultants or small firms focused on service billing who prioritize ease of use over full-scale accounting.
Pricing
Lite plan at $19/mo (5 clients), Plus at $33/mo (50 clients), Premium at $60/mo (unlimited clients); Select plan is custom enterprise pricing.
QuickBooks Online
enterpriseRobust accounting solution featuring customizable invoicing, time tracking, and financial reporting for consulting businesses.
Project Profitability Tracking, which lets consultants monitor income, expenses, and margins per client or project in real-time.
QuickBooks Online is a cloud-based accounting platform that excels in invoicing, expense tracking, and financial reporting, making it suitable for consultants handling billing tasks. It offers time tracking, customizable invoices, recurring billing, and project profitability analysis in higher tiers, helping consultants manage billable hours and client payments efficiently. While not exclusively designed for consultants, its robust integrations and automation streamline billing workflows alongside full accounting needs.
Pros
- Powerful invoicing with automation, recurring templates, and online payments
- Time tracking and project profitability tools for accurate billable hours
- Extensive integrations with 750+ apps for enhanced consultant workflows
Cons
- Full consultant features like time tracking require Plus plan ($90+/mo) or higher
- Interface can feel overwhelming for users focused only on simple billing
- Advanced reporting and customizations may need add-ons, increasing costs
Best For
Small to mid-sized consulting firms needing integrated accounting, project billing, and financial reporting in one platform.
Pricing
Starts at $30/month (Simple Start) for basic invoicing; Essentials ($60/mo) adds billable time; Plus ($90/mo) includes projects/time tracking; Advanced ($200/mo) for enterprise needs.
Toggl Track
specializedIntuitive time tracking tool with built-in invoicing and reporting to streamline billing for independent consultants.
Idle detection and Pomodoro timer for effortless, precise capture of billable time.
Toggl Track is a user-friendly time tracking application that enables consultants to log billable hours with precision using timers, manual entries, and integrations with calendars and project tools. It generates detailed reports on time spent per client, project, or task, which can be exported for invoicing purposes. While it supports billing workflows through integrations with tools like QuickBooks and FreshBooks, it lacks native invoicing and payment processing features.
Pros
- Intuitive one-click timer with idle detection for accurate tracking
- Robust reporting and export options tailored for billable hours
- Seamless integrations with popular invoicing and project management tools
Cons
- No built-in invoicing or payment processing capabilities
- Advanced reporting requires premium plans
- Limited native project management for complex billing scenarios
Best For
Freelance consultants and small teams focused on precise time tracking to support hourly billing without needing full accounting software.
Pricing
Free plan for basic tracking; Starter at $9/user/month, Premium at $18/user/month (billed annually).
Bill4Time
specializedLegal and consulting billing software that tracks time, manages expenses, and automates invoicing workflows.
One-click invoicing that pulls directly from time sheets and expenses for rapid billing cycles
Bill4Time is a versatile time tracking and billing platform tailored for consultants, lawyers, and small professional services firms. It enables precise time logging via mobile apps and desktop timers, automated invoice generation from tracked time, expense management, and customizable reporting. The software integrates seamlessly with QuickBooks and supports client portals for approvals and payments.
Pros
- Robust mobile and desktop time tracking with GPS and offline support
- Quick invoicing directly from time entries and QuickBooks integration
- Comprehensive reporting and client portal for bill approvals
Cons
- Dated user interface that lacks modern polish
- Limited advanced automation and AI-driven insights
- Occasional reports of slow customer support response times
Best For
Small to mid-sized consulting firms seeking affordable, straightforward time billing without needing enterprise-level complexity.
Pricing
Starts at $19/month (Solo), $39/user/month (Pro), $59/user/month (Enterprise), billed annually with a free trial.
TimeSolv
specializedCloud-based billing and practice management for consultants and professionals with trust accounting and reporting.
Matter-based billing that allows precise tracking and billing per project or client engagement
TimeSolv is a cloud-based time tracking and billing software tailored for consultants, lawyers, and accountants, offering tools for capturing billable hours, managing expenses, and generating invoices. It includes client portals for approvals, online payments via multiple gateways, and detailed reporting for profitability analysis. The platform supports recurring billing and matter-based tracking, making it suitable for service-oriented billing workflows.
Pros
- Robust time tracking with timers and mobile app
- Customizable invoicing and online payment integration
- Comprehensive reporting and client portal access
Cons
- Outdated user interface requiring adaptation
- Steeper learning curve for advanced features
- Limited free trial and higher costs for multiple users
Best For
Small to mid-sized consulting firms needing detailed project-based time tracking and professional invoicing.
Pricing
Starts at $24.95 per user per month (billed annually) for the Consultant plan, with tiers up to $49.95 for advanced features.
Zoho Invoice
otherFree online invoicing tool with time tracking and multi-currency support ideal for small consulting operations.
Forever-free plan with unlimited invoices and basic time tracking for small-scale users
Zoho Invoice is a cloud-based invoicing tool tailored for freelancers, small businesses, and consultants, enabling easy creation, customization, and sending of professional invoices. It includes time tracking, project management, expense logging, and payment reminders to streamline billing workflows. As part of the Zoho ecosystem, it offers seamless integrations with CRM, Books, and other apps for efficient consultant billing.
Pros
- Generous free plan with core invoicing and time tracking
- Intuitive interface with mobile app support
- Strong integrations with Zoho suite and 40+ third-party apps
Cons
- Free plan limited to 3 customers
- Advanced reporting and automation require paid upgrades
- Limited customization for complex retainer billing
Best For
Freelance consultants and solo practitioners seeking affordable, straightforward billing without needing enterprise-level features.
Pricing
Free plan (up to 3 customers); paid plans start at $9/user/month (Standard) billed annually for unlimited customers and advanced features.
Conclusion
The top consultant billing software options, led by BigTime, Accelo, and Kantata, cater to varying needs. BigTime stands out as the top choice, offering comprehensive tools designed specifically for consulting firms. Accelo and Kantata, strong alternatives, excel in project management and resource planning, ensuring there’s a fit for different practice types.
Don’t miss out on BigTime—its robust features make it a transformative tool for consultants aiming to simplify billing, track time, and manage operations effectively.
Tools Reviewed
All tools were independently evaluated for this comparison
